    First time picking up a load here. I’m driving a 53” sleeper cab, btw. Upon entering the facility one will think you cannot turn around but you can. Stay close to the fence and turn around, so that you can back in to a dock on the drivers side. Anyway, I was loaded almost 44k lbs. with trailer tandems all the way forward. Went to scale and turned out to be 800lbs over on my drives. Moving my 5th wheel would have put me over 12k on my steers. No solutions but to rework the load, unfortunately. No one enjoys having to do this, absolutely no one! You know what? The workers were polite, patient and willing to help. I arrived back at the plant very near close to quitting time but luckily I backed in with no issues plus the forklift operator only had to move around a few pallets. All worked after this and was back on the road very shortly thereafter. Thank you PolyFil!
